Pygmalion Effect
The phenomenon where higher expectations lead to an increase in performance; a form of self-fulfilling prophecy.
Late-maturing
Refers to individuals who experience the physical, emotional, and psychological changes of puberty after their peers.
Early-maturing
Refers to individuals who reach physical or sexual maturity earlier than the average for their age group, often facing different social and psychological challenges.
Anorexia Nervosa
An eating disorder characterized by an abnormally low body weight, an intense fear of gaining weight, and a distorted perception of body weight.
